Help! Luxury hotel w/ fun for 3 boys?
 
We are planning to take a vacation end of August with our 3 sons, ages 10, 13, and 16. The boys like the beach, love pools w/ slides and other fun stuff, like excursions....they don't want to lie in the sun all day. They would love zip-line, ATV, or other such active pursuits. My husband and i enjoy luxury on our vacations...he's not a big fan of AI, and doesn't want to go to Mexico. He was leaning towards Casa de Campo in the DR, but i keep thinking about the US VI, or maybe Nevis...we are completely stuck! Can anyone make a recommendation?

VI don't have zip-lines, ATVs, nor water slides, etc. Main activities are sailing to other islands, and funky beach bars and snorkeling. It's a pretty laided back destination. Nevis is even more quiet, definately not activities you're seeking. For some reason, Casa de Campo I can't remember having those things either. Mexico, which you say is out, does. Other than slides at pools are lacking, but you'll find everything else at Costa Rica. The best slides and excursions for you could probably be found at Atlantis, Bahamas, with the Cove being more luxurious. No zip lines though or ATVs I can think of.

look into antigua....the beaches and resorts are gorgeous, two luxury hotels are carlisle bay and blue waters.

www.adventureantigua.com

there is kitesurfing, atv's, snorkling trips, hiking, motorized and non-motorized water sports, zip line, day trip to barbuda, kyacking through the mangroves, private snorkling charters, fishing...some of the friendliest people we have ever met which keeps us going back.

although we do not rent a car when we travel, i would suggest that you do so that you can scout them around a little more easily, the island is fairly small and from what i hear pretty easy to drive around. i dont know of any massive pools...my kids are older teens and like a little adventure but basically are beach bums like us.
